- 方式一: 指定mybatis日志级别 # application.yml mybatis: configuration: log-impl: org.apache.ibatis.logging.stdout.StdOutImpl # 等价于application.properties mybatis.configuration.log-impl=org.apac... 方式一: 指定mybatis日志级别 # application.yml mybatis: configuration: log-impl: org.apache.ibatis.logging.stdout.StdOutImpl # 等价于application.properties mybatis.configuration.log-impl=org.apac...
- 文档:http://mybatis.org/generator/index.html 依赖 pom.xml <?xml version="1.0" encoding="UTF-8"?> <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/20... 文档:http://mybatis.org/generator/index.html 依赖 pom.xml <?xml version="1.0" encoding="UTF-8"?> <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/20...
- 1、完整配置 (1)beans.xml <?xml version="1.0" encoding="utf-8" ?> <beans xmlns="http://www.springframework.org/schema/beans"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" x... 1、完整配置 (1)beans.xml <?xml version="1.0" encoding="utf-8" ?> <beans xmlns="http://www.springframework.org/schema/beans"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" x...
- 项目结构 $ tree . ├── README.md ├── pom.xml └── src ├── main │ ├── java │ │ └── com │ │ └── mouday │ │ ├── mapper │ │ │ ├── PersonMapper.java │ │ │ └── PersonMapper.xml │ ... 项目结构 $ tree . ├── README.md ├── pom.xml └── src ├── main │ ├── java │ │ └── com │ │ └── mouday │ │ ├── mapper │ │ │ ├── PersonMapper.java │ │ │ └── PersonMapper.xml │ ...
- 1. MyBatis框架的作用 主要作用:简化持久层开发。 持久层:解决项目中的数据持久化处理的相关组件。 使用MyBatis框架实现数据库编程时,只需要指定各个功能对应的抽象方法及需要执行的SQL语句即可。 2. 创建MyBatis项目 MyBatis项目可以是本机直接运行的,不一定需要与SpringMVC框架结合起来一起使用,所以,在创建项目时,... 1. MyBatis框架的作用 主要作用:简化持久层开发。 持久层:解决项目中的数据持久化处理的相关组件。 使用MyBatis框架实现数据库编程时,只需要指定各个功能对应的抽象方法及需要执行的SQL语句即可。 2. 创建MyBatis项目 MyBatis项目可以是本机直接运行的,不一定需要与SpringMVC框架结合起来一起使用,所以,在创建项目时,...
- 1. 1对多的关联数据查询 假设需要实现:根据id查询某个用户组的详情时,显示该组的所有用户的信息! 需要执行的SQL语句大致是: select * from t_group left join t_user on t_group.id=t_user.group_id where t_group.id=1; 1 首先,需要在项目中创建新的GroupVO类,用于封... 1. 1对多的关联数据查询 假设需要实现:根据id查询某个用户组的详情时,显示该组的所有用户的信息! 需要执行的SQL语句大致是: select * from t_group left join t_user on t_group.id=t_user.group_id where t_group.id=1; 1 首先,需要在项目中创建新的GroupVO类,用于封...
- 1. 在抽象方法中定义多个参数 假设需要实现:根据用户的id修改用户的电子邮箱。 需要执行的SQL语句大致是: update t_user set email=? where id=? 1 抽象方法可以设计为: Integer updateEmailById(Integer id, String email); 1 映射的SQL语句配置为: <upd... 1. 在抽象方法中定义多个参数 假设需要实现:根据用户的id修改用户的电子邮箱。 需要执行的SQL语句大致是: update t_user set email=? where id=? 1 抽象方法可以设计为: Integer updateEmailById(Integer id, String email); 1 映射的SQL语句配置为: <upd...
- java毕业设计项目《100套》推荐 主要功能模块如下: (1) 用户登录和用户注册功能: ①用户注册 : 登录系统首页用户输入相关信息进行注册 ②用户登录 : (2) 、个人信息管理: ①用户信息修改, ②订单管理操作: ③用户退出操作: (3) 、商品的操作: ①搜索音乐商品操作: ②音乐商品列表展示: ③音... java毕业设计项目《100套》推荐 主要功能模块如下: (1) 用户登录和用户注册功能: ①用户注册 : 登录系统首页用户输入相关信息进行注册 ②用户登录 : (2) 、个人信息管理: ①用户信息修改, ②订单管理操作: ③用户退出操作: (3) 、商品的操作: ①搜索音乐商品操作: ②音乐商品列表展示: ③音...
- java毕业设计项目《100套》推荐 项目总体结构 数据库:mysql 主要技术:Java、springMVC maven、mybaits 主要功能:用户管理、学生信息管理、学生成绩管理、课程信息管理、老师信息管理、登录、退出等 &n... java毕业设计项目《100套》推荐 项目总体结构 数据库:mysql 主要技术:Java、springMVC maven、mybaits 主要功能:用户管理、学生信息管理、学生成绩管理、课程信息管理、老师信息管理、登录、退出等 &n...
- oracle和mysql数据库的批量update在mybatis中配置不太一样: oracle数据库: <updateid="batchUpdate" parameterType="java.util.List"> <foreach coll... oracle和mysql数据库的批量update在mybatis中配置不太一样: oracle数据库: <updateid="batchUpdate" parameterType="java.util.List"> <foreach coll...
- mybatis和hibernate 第一步, 首先让我们对mybatis和hibernate对比了解下 1、 Hibernate :Hibernate 是当前非常流行的ORM框架,对数据库结构提供了较为完整的封装,都是为了简化Dao层的操作。 Mybatis... mybatis和hibernate 第一步, 首先让我们对mybatis和hibernate对比了解下 1、 Hibernate :Hibernate 是当前非常流行的ORM框架,对数据库结构提供了较为完整的封装,都是为了简化Dao层的操作。 Mybatis...
- @Author:Runsen 来源:尚硅谷 下面建议读者学习尚硅谷的B站的SpringBoot视频,我是学雷丰阳视频入门的。 具体链接如下:B站尚硅谷SpringBoot教程 MyBatis官方文档:http://www.mybatis.org/spring-boot-starter/mybatis-spring-boot-autoconfigure/ 接口 ... @Author:Runsen 来源:尚硅谷 下面建议读者学习尚硅谷的B站的SpringBoot视频,我是学雷丰阳视频入门的。 具体链接如下:B站尚硅谷SpringBoot教程 MyBatis官方文档:http://www.mybatis.org/spring-boot-starter/mybatis-spring-boot-autoconfigure/ 接口 ...
- log4j.logger.p6spy=ERROR,STDOUT #log4j.logger.p6spy=DEBUG,STDOUT #log4j.logger.p6spy=DEBUG, SQLPROFILER_CLIENT log4j.logger.p6spy=ERROR,STDOUT #log4j.logger.p6spy=DEBUG,STDOUT #log4j.logger.p6spy=DEBUG, SQLPROFILER_CLIENT
- 该插件主要是在mapper接口方法和mapper XML文件之间来回切换非常方便,极大的提高了开发效率 我们知道,mapper 接口一般会定义很多数据层从操作 API,如果没有映射,一个个去 xml 文件中寻找对应 sql 语句,无异于大海捞针,效率奇低!赶紧让我们把三剑客之一用起来! 在IDEA的设置中搜索 Plugins - free Mybatis Plugi... 该插件主要是在mapper接口方法和mapper XML文件之间来回切换非常方便,极大的提高了开发效率 我们知道,mapper 接口一般会定义很多数据层从操作 API,如果没有映射,一个个去 xml 文件中寻找对应 sql 语句,无异于大海捞针,效率奇低!赶紧让我们把三剑客之一用起来! 在IDEA的设置中搜索 Plugins - free Mybatis Plugi...
- nested exception is org.apache.ibatis.exceptions.PersistenceException: ### Error updating database. Cause: java.lang.NullPointerException ### The error may involve com.hzgroup.switchpr... nested exception is org.apache.ibatis.exceptions.PersistenceException: ### Error updating database. Cause: java.lang.NullPointerException ### The error may involve com.hzgroup.switchpr...
上滑加载中
推荐直播
-
华为云码道-玩转OpenClaw,在线养虾2026/03/11 周三 19:00-21:00
刘昱,华为云高级工程师/谈心,华为云技术专家/李海仑,上海圭卓智能科技有限公司CEO
OpenClaw 火爆开发者圈,华为云码道最新推出 Skill ——开发者只需输入一句口令,即可部署一个功能完整的「小龙虾」智能体。直播带你玩转华为云码道,玩转OpenClaw
回顾中 -
华为云码道-AI时代应用开发利器2026/03/18 周三 19:00-20:00
童得力,华为云开发者生态运营总监/姚圣伟,华为云HCDE开发者专家
本次直播由华为专家带你实战应用开发,看华为云码道(CodeArts)代码智能体如何在AI时代让你的创意应用快速落地。更有华为云HCDE开发者专家带你用码道玩转JiuwenClaw,让小艺成为你的AI助理。
回顾中 -
Skill 构建 × 智能创作:基于华为云码道的 AI 内容生产提效方案2026/03/25 周三 19:00-20:00
余伟,华为云软件研发工程师/万邵业(万少),华为云HCDE开发者专家
本次直播带来两大实战:华为云码道 Skill-Creator 手把手搭建专属知识库 Skill;如何用码道提效 OpenClaw 小说文本,打造从大纲到成稿的 AI 原创小说全链路。技术干货 + OPC创作思路,一次讲透!
回顾中
热门标签